Delight in the charm of homemade **Gluten Free Crumpets**, perfect for breakfast or an afternoon treat. This recipe transforms the beloved British classic into a gluten-free delight, using a blend of gluten-free all-purpose flour, tapioca starch, and a touch of xanthan gum for a soft, chewy texture. The batter, enriched with warm milk and activated yeast, rises to create the signature crumpet bubbles, ensuring a light and airy finish. Cooked in greased rings on a skillet, these crumpets develop golden, crisp edges while maintaining their fluffy interior. Ready in just over 30 minutes, these versatile crumpets pair beautifully with butter, jam, or honey and can even be toasted for extra crispness. Perfect for anyone following a gluten-free diet, they’re a delicious way to enjoy a timeless treat without compromise!
In a large mixing bowl, combine the gluten free all-purpose flour, tapioca starch, xanthan gum, and salt. Whisk to blend evenly.
In a small bowl, mix the warm milk, warm water, and sugar. Sprinkle the dried active yeast over the top and let it sit for 5-10 minutes until foamy.
Make a well in the dry ingredients and pour in the yeast mixture. Stir the ingredients together until a thick, smooth batter forms. Cover the bowl with a clean kitchen towel and let it rise in a warm place for 30 minutes.
After 30 minutes, the batter should be bubbly and slightly risen. Stir it gently to knock out some of the excess air.
Heat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ium-low heat. Lightly grease the skillet with butter or oil. Place 3-4 crumpet rings (approximately 3 inches in diameter) onto the skillet. Grease the inside of the rings as well to prevent sticking.
Spoon 2-3 tablespoons of batter into each ring, smoothing the top slightly. The batter should be about 1 cm deep in each ring.
Cook the crumpets for 5-7 minutes on one side, until bubbles form on the surface and the tops are slightly dry. Carefully remove the rings and flip the crumpets, cooking for another 2-3 minutes until golden on the second side.
Repeat with the remaining batter, greasing the rings and skillet between batches as needed.
Serve warm, topped with butter, jam, or your favorite spread. These crumpets can also be toasted once cooled.
